Why the Check Engine Light Comes On

Before diving into the how-to, it helps to understand why the light turns on in the first place. Your Chevy’s engine control unit (ECU) constantly monitors sensors and systems like the oxygen sensors, catalytic converter, fuel injectors, and ignition system. If something falls outside normal parameters—like a misfire, low fuel pressure, or a loose gas cap—the ECU logs a diagnostic trouble code (DTC) and triggers the check engine light.
Common causes include:
– A loose or missing gas cap
– Faulty oxygen sensor
– Spark plug or ignition coil issues
– Mass airflow sensor problems
– Catalytic converter inefficiency
In 2026, many Chevys also include enhanced diagnostics for hybrid systems, EVAP leaks, and even software glitches. The key is not to ignore the light. Even if your car seems to run fine, an unresolved issue can reduce fuel economy, increase emissions, or lead to more serious damage over time.

Step 1: Locate the OBD2 Port
The first step in checking your Chevy’s engine code is finding the OBD2 port. This is where you’ll plug in your scanner.
Where to Look
In nearly all Chevrolet models from 2000 to 2026, the OBD2 port is located under the dashboard on the driver’s side. It’s usually within arm’s reach when you’re sitting in the driver’s seat.
Common locations include:
– Directly below the steering column
– In the driver’s footwell, near the brake pedal
– Behind a small panel or cover (sometimes labeled “OBD” or “DIAG”)
The port itself is a 16-pin connector, typically black or gray, with two rows of 8 pins. It may have a removable cap, but most are exposed.
Tips for Finding It
– Look down while seated—don’t crouch on the floor.
– Use a flashlight if the area is dark.
– If you can’t find it, check your owner’s manual. It will have a diagram showing the exact location for your model.

Step 2: Turn the Ignition On (But Don’t Start the Engine)
Now that you’ve located the OBD2 port, it’s time to power up your vehicle’s electrical system.
How to Do It
– Insert your key into the ignition.
– Turn it to the “ON” position. This is usually the second click—right before you start the engine.
– You’ll see dashboard lights come on, including the check engine light (which should briefly illuminate and then stay on if there’s a code).
– Do not start the engine. The scanner needs power from the ignition, but the engine should remain off.
Why not start the engine? Because the scanner communicates with the ECU through the OBD2 port, and starting the engine can cause voltage fluctuations that interfere with the connection. Plus, many scanners are designed to work with the engine off for safety.
What If the Light Is Already On?
If the check engine light is already illuminated, that’s actually helpful—it confirms there’s an active code stored. The scanner will read it as long as the ignition is on.

Step 4: Read the Diagnostic Trouble Code
Now comes the main event: reading the code.
How to Read the Code
– On a basic scanner: Press the “Read” or “Scan” button. The device will communicate with the ECU and display one or more codes.
– On a smartphone app: Tap “Scan” or “Read DTCs.” The app will show the code(s) on your screen.
Codes follow a standard format: a letter followed by four numbers (e.g., P0300, P0420, P0171).
- P = Powertrain (engine, transmission)
- B = Body (airbags, windows, etc.)
- C = Chassis (ABS, suspension)
- U = Network/communication (CAN bus issues)
The first digit after the letter indicates the system:
– 0 = Generic (SAE-defined)
– 1 = Manufacturer-specific (Chevy-specific)For example:
– P0300 = Random/multiple cylinder misfire (common and serious)
– P0420 = Catalytic converter efficiency below threshold
– P0171 = System too lean (Bank 1)Record the Code
Write down every code you see. Even if there’s only one, note it exactly as displayed. Some scanners show multiple codes—don’t ignore any. They may be related.
Example:
> “P0302 – Cylinder 2 Misfire Detected”This tells you the problem is isolated to cylinder 2, which could be a bad spark plug, coil, or fuel injector.

Example: P0420 on a 2026 Tahoe
– Meaning: Catalytic converter not working efficiently.
– Possible causes: Faulty O2 sensor, exhaust leak, or worn catalytic converter.
– Severity: Moderate—can reduce fuel economy and cause emissions test failure.

Step 7: Clear the Code (After Repair)
Once you’ve fixed the issue—or if you just want to see if it was a temporary glitch—you can clear the code.
How to Clear the Code
– On a basic scanner: Press the “Clear” or “Erase” button. Confirm when prompted.
– On a smartphone app: Tap “Clear DTCs” or “Reset Codes.”The check engine light should turn off immediately. If it stays on, the problem may still exist.
What If the Light Comes Back?
If the light returns after a few miles of driving, the issue wasn’t fully resolved. The ECU re-detects the problem and reactivates the code. This means:
– The repair wasn’t complete
– A different component is failing
– The code was a symptom, not the root causeIn this case, re-scan the vehicle and compare the new code to the old one. You may need professional diagnosis.
Troubleshooting Common Issues
Even with the right tools, things can go wrong. Here’s how to handle common problems.
Scanner Won’t Connect
– Make sure the ignition is on.
– Check the OBD2 port for dirt or damage.
– Try a different scanner or vehicle to test the device.
– Some Chevys require the engine to be off and the key in “ON” for 30 seconds before scanning.No Codes Found
– The check engine light may have come on due to a temporary issue (e.g., cold weather, fuel contamination).
– The light could be malfunctioning (rare).
– Try driving for a few days—sometimes the ECU needs time to re-detect the problem.Multiple Codes Appear
This is common. Start with the first code (usually the most critical). Fix it, then clear and re-scan. Often, fixing one issue resolves others.
Code Keeps Returning
This indicates a persistent problem. For example:
– P0300 returning after spark plug replacement could mean a bad coil or fuel injector.
– P0420 returning after O2 sensor replacement likely means the catalytic converter is failing.At this point, consult a mechanic or use advanced diagnostics.
